Targeted Management of the Regional Human Development

Abstract

The main investment resource of the region’s economy changes in the condition of transition to the sixth technological way. So, therole of human capital, its components and derivatives in the development of the territory has increased more than ever before. It haspushed into background the financial capital, which was the main investment resource of the fourth technological way. Therefore themethodology of target management by human development has high relevance. In the article there is a definition of region’s human development,that describes the elements and the factors shaping it. Special attention is paid to the methodology of target managementby region’s human development, that bases on internal dynamic model of socio-economic territorial system. For model developmentwe used the technology of cognitive modeling. It is modern technologies of system analysis, the methodology of which was developedat the Institute of Control Sciences of the Russian Academy of Sciences. All the researches were carried out on the example of the Rostovregion. It is the average subject of the Russian Federation located in the south of the country. The territory of Rostov Region is some100.8 thousand square kilometers and equals to the territories of Belgium, the Netherlands and Denmark taken together.
